Tadej Pogacar is no stranger to the Tour of Flanders and this spring he will be back. After a dramatic defeat at Milano-Sanremo, he is now confirmed to battle Mathieu van der Poel in the steep climbs of Flanders in hunt of another monument.

“Flanders is an amazing race and for sure ranks as one of the most important victories in my career. The energy of the race and the passion for cycling in this region is something special," Pogacar said in a press release. "The team is very strong and I think we can give a really good showing to try and ride for the victory.

"In Milano - Sanremo we had a great race and a good battle between the rivals and I’m looking forward to doing it all again on Sunday, albeit in different circumstances." He will once again see van der Poel and Filippo Ganna, as well as an in-form Mads Pedersen as his main rivals. 

The team is very strong and well rounded, missing Florian Vermeersch but having a lot of firepower to attack the climbs. As in Sanremo, Jhonatan Narváez and Tim Wellens should be the most important support men.

However the lineup features Nils Politt, Antónnio Morgado and Mikkel Bjerg, all riders who finished in the Top5 last year in the absence of the World Champion. Concluding the lineup, as the rider who will likely do a lot of the work early in the day, will be Portuguese Rui Oliveira.

UAE Team Emirates - XRG for Tour of Flanders:

Mikkel Bjerg
Tadej Pogacar
Rui Oliveira
António Morgado
Jhonatan Narváez
Nils Politt
Tim Wellens
